- Gaynell Tucker Gaynell Tucker, 87, of Pittsburg, TX died Tuesday, July 25, 2006, in McAlester. Funeral services will be at 2 p.m. Friday at Blackburn-Shaw Memorial Chapel in Amarillo, Texas with the Rev. James Burns officiating. Burial will be at Memory Gardens Cemetery in Amarillo under the direction of Blackburn-Shaw Funeral Home. Local arrangements are by Bishop Funeral Service of McAlester. Born March 17, 1919, in Wister, she was the daughter of George and Jodie Phene Barnes Burnett. She married Pat Tucker on Aug. 9, 1937, in Wilburton, and they lived there 12 years before moving to Amarillo. She was a homemaker and member of the Full Gospel Church in Amarillo. She lived there for 37 years until 1995, at which time she moved to Pittsburg. She was a member of the Indian Mission Full Gospel Church.
